THE NEW PRINCESS.

"Paradise for Two" heads tho programme at tho New Princess Theatre. "Richard Dix Is a confirmed bachelor, but to inherit a fortune under a freak will must bo married. He engages a girl to act as his wife while his undo is staying with him. Tho undo finds out the trick nnd tho fun starts. Tho second feature stars Madge Bellamy, who is suited to the role in "Ankles Preferred." Tho supporting programme ls good.
